Bring your mom, your kids, and your party-loving friends to Nørrebro’s giant restaurant serving Indian and South Asian food at very reasonable prices.

A giant dining hall is just the kind of place this city’s been missing

The menu revolves around a thali: a large round silver platter with 12 small bowls, each holding a different dish. A bargain at 175 kroner per person. Foto: Mads Nissen

Is this simply Copenhagen’s largest restaurant?

I can’t think of any other dining spots in the city that can accommodate so many guests spread across the basement, first floor, and back rooms. It almost feels like a dining HOUSE, a dining village.
